    While no rental strategy guarantees rock-bottom prices, understanding realistic limits helps manage expectations. Rates spike during peak seasons, major festivals, or fuel price jumps—so booking with a buffer or using flexible dates is wise.

    Start by booking during off-peak seasons or mid-week, when demand eases and rates typically drop. Many rental companies increase pricing for weekends and holidays, so shifting travel dates by just a few days can unlock meaningful savings.

    Timing is everything: mid-May to early fall often balances good weather and relatively stable pricing, while summer holidays and road trip hubs see higher demand. Also, vehicle type matters—compact, fuel-efficient vans commonly offer the best value for solo or duo travelers.

    Use aggregation platforms that pull real-time rates across multiple providers. These tools compare van availability, hidden fees, and added perks across providers like Turo, Cruise, or Getaround—enabling side-by-side screening without manual listing overload.

    Track price trends over time with built-in alerts. Sudden surges often follow events, fuel shortages, or seasonal travel spikes—anticipating moves in advance boosts savings.
